Abstract
PURPOSE: To improve memory core property of magnetic material by adding an adequate quantity of V2O5 to a composition comprising Fe2O3, NiO, and MnO.
CONSTITUTION: Adding 0.05 to 2% of V2O5 by weight of the composition to the composition comprising 50 to 60 mol% of Fe2O3, 2 to 32 mol% of NiO, and 12 to 45 mol% of MoO. The magnetic material of above mentioned composition has several excellent memory core properties such as low driving current, large signal output voltage, and low noise. The composition can be sintered at relatively low temperature in a short time.
